I also don't live far from Donner Pass where you'll also find the gorgeous
mirror-like Donner Lake and the Donner Party's museum and area where
everything happened. It's less than 2 hours from where I live and close to
Lake Tahoe. It's a very beautiful area in the Sierra Nevada Mountains. I've
stopped at the museum a few times with friends or relatives visiting and
have found it interesting to see. Mostly, though, I just enjoy the
breathtaking scenery and being in the mountains (especially since I live in
the valley below them).
